Computer and Information Systems Managers Salary in Iowa

$78,261 $253,980
10th pct Median: $147,663 90th pct
Percentile Annual Salary
10th (Entry Level)$78,261
25th Percentile$106,317
50th (Median)$147,663
75th Percentile$203,775
90th (Top Earners)$253,980
Source: U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ics OEWS, May 2024

Frequently Asked Questions

How much do Computer and Information Systems Managers make in Iowa?
Computer and Information Systems Managers in Iowa earn a median annual salary of $147,663 per year ($70.99/hr) according to BLS OEWS data (May 2024). This is below the national median of $164,070.
Is Iowa a good state for Computer and Information Systems Managers?
Iowa pays slightly below the national average for computer and information systems managers. Cost of living in Iowa is lower average (COL index: 90.5).
What is the cost-of-living adjusted salary for Computer and Information Systems Managers in Iowa?
After adjusting for cost of living (COL index: 90.5 vs. Missouri baseline of 100), the $147,663 salary in Iowa has the purchasing power of approximately $163,164 in Missouri. Lower living costs in Iowa increase real purchasing power.
